Heads up: if the Lintrock baseline file in the Quarrow repo drifts from main, CI fails with a "stale baseline" error even when the code is fine. Quick fix is to regenerate the baseline on a clean checkout and re-push. If a customer build is blocked, confirm the failing run matches the token below before escalating.

build token for yadug-yagag: htk21_c863c33eb8b82c0c9c152

- [ ] **Key ceremony step 7 — Incremental rebuild signing key.** Before sealing the Thornquist build vault, verify that the incremental static site rebuild pipeline can still sign partial artifacts; run one page-level rebuild on staging and confirm the signature chain validates. Future maintainers: if the signing module prompts for unlock during this check, use the recovery passphrase below.

strongbox words: oliael-gilax-lamael

Minutes — Quarterly Cash-Flow Review, Harwell Fabrics Ltd. Attendees: M. Calder, R. Ostrow, T. Benning. The Q3 forecast shows receivables tightening in weeks five through nine, driven by slower collections in the Delmere region. Sales leads should flag any deals above standard payment terms before commitment. Contingency reserves remain adequate. The following note is restricted to attendees.

board note of tagug-hahag: Praionax Logistics is in early talks to buy Julaxek Group for about $36.3 million. The Julmir launch date is March 1, and nothing goes to the press before then.

As a security reviewer, you should know that device certificates rotate every 90 days and gateway nodes hold no long-term device secrets. Gateway-to-FleetStore calls, however, authenticate with a static service key pending migration to workload identity, planned next quarter. For reference during your review, the current FleetStore key is recorded below.

gateway credential: kto15_8KtvEYSD8WJ9Uyq

**Capacity note — Vellastra dispatch simulator.** For the eng sync: simulating the 40-car Marrowgate tower at 10x speed saturates one worker at roughly 9k rider events/sec, so we'll shard by bank rather than by floor. Memory stays flat if the event ring is sized correctly. The knobs we propose locking in are these.

tuning table, hahof-tafop:
RATE_LIMITS = {
    "ulaix": 10,
    "wenath": 1,
}